BENEFITS OF JOINING BAND

  • Leadership

Band provides leadership training to all interested students, with opportunities for further in-depth training for selected students.

  • Competition

Band encourages habits and choices that move students towards excellence through a rich and diverse range of opportunities in and out of the classroom.

  • Teamwork/Friendship

Learn the value of working together and come to understand how your individual effort impacts the group as a whole. The band is an expansive and highly integrated social community, where you will make friendships that will last a lifetime

  • Confidence/Fun

The experience of performing on the field and on stage provides an invaluable opportunity to build a sense of pride and self-confidence. Enjoy football games from a unique perspective and go on trips with friends to places like Universal and Disney. 

  • Making Music

The most important benefit of being in a band program is making music.   Students have the opportunity to perform and grow their musicianship and have fun doing it.
